Output 989021d341bf3423c494a6680976abd1a4757d9f26744525dbb567464b7c9214: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875c67bb253c680104828a72582122ab5896e656 OP_EQUAL
address
3E2jqsDjLiSYVcD8QuH5SRr8DX6YC8vNZt
transaction
989021d341bf3423c494a6680976abd1a4757d9f26744525dbb567464b7c9214
confirmations
248913
spent
true